Many employers are struggling with remote employees whose consumption of substances increased during the pandemic.
The guest this time is Jason Sundby, the mission-driven CEO of Verde Environmental Technologies Inc., a company that’s committed to developing solutions to reduce drug misuse and negative environmental impact, both at home and in the workplace. Verde is the maker of Deterra at-home drug disposal and deactivation pouches and is a national business advocate for the movement to keep potentially lethal prescription medications out of the wrong hands.
Jason partnered with U.S. Cong. Mary Bono and Admiral James Winnefeld to make disposal of unused opioids and other prescription drugs a top-of-mind issue and then collaborated with employers, non-profits, treatment centers and first responders to fight the opioid epidemic by reducing easy, at-home access to opioids!
